STANFORD -- Chasson Randle scored 17 points, Stefan Nastic added 15 and Stanford overcame a halftime deficit to beat USC 70-62 on Sunday.
Anthony Brown and Rosco Allen added 11 points apiece for the Cardinal (16-7, 7-4 in the Pac-12), who ended a two-game losing streak. Marcus Allen scored 10 points with 11 rebounds.
Katin Reinhardt scored 19 points and Jordan McLaughlinadded 18 for the Trojans (9-14, 1-10), who lost their ninth straight.
An offensive goal-tending call on a Nastic basket gave Stanford a 65-59 edge with 3:31 left to play and the Trojans never got closer than four the rest of the way.
The Cardinal opened the second half with a 13-4 run to wipe out a six-point halftime deficit. An offensive rebound led to Randle's lean-in jumper with 13:53 remaining that put Stanford ahead.
Marcus Allen's lay-up with 6:28 left in the first half to put Stanford ahead, 27-20. The Trojans outscored the Cardinal 19-6 the rest of the way to take a 39-33 advantage into intermission.
